
30 playlists
Forest Guards Jul 12, 2023
Indigenous forest guards in Mindanao, Philippines protect the majestic Philippine Eagles and their ancestral home. In its final stronghold, they are the last line of defense against those determined to destroy the land, people, and wildlife.
Playlist
Rate
Your Rating: Not rated
Media
Loading media...
